Hey, new on-call folks — when a request goes sideways across our services, grab its trace in Threadline. Every hop through Orbiter, Paxmill, and the billing tier carries the same trace tag, so you can replay the whole journey. To pull traces from the secure archive, authenticate with the deploy key below.

deploy key for baweg-bajeg: bky9_DYLNv2wGq

## Turnstile Upgrade — Olwen Court Lobby

Heads up: the lobby turnstiles at Olwen Court are being swapped for the new Gatewren units over the next fortnight. Expect one lane closed at a time, so mornings may queue a bit. Old laminated passes stop working once a lane is upgraded — book your teams in for reissue with the Hollis desk early. Until then, assistants escorting visitors should use the side gate with the code below.

badge for tajeg-kagap: bdg-EWZTJN-83588199

## Handover: SQL lint pipeline

On-call owns the sqlint stage in the Brindle CI pipeline this week. Rules live in the shared ruleset repo; do not edit inline overrides in individual migration files — that's how we got the keyword-casing mess in March. Failures page only if the whole stage errors, not on rule violations. If the linter binary won't start, check the ruleset version pin first; mismatches are 90% of incidents. The stage reads its runtime settings at boot, reproduced here for reference below.

service settings:
ralael:
  pin: 7453
  tenant: zorath
  seal: seal_087806e4
  metrics_host: metrics.ralael.paliqworks.example
  standby_team: fraath
  escalation: praok-istiel
  nonce: 10e083

**Finance Review Summary — Brindlewood Pilot Churn**

For the board: churn in the Brindlewood pilot reached 9.4% in the second quarter, above the 6% threshold set at launch. Exit interviews cite onboarding friction rather than price. Retention spend per account remains within budget. Finance recommends extending the pilot one quarter before scaling. The implications for next year's plan are noted below.

internal memo for bawep-haweg: Zorvanox Systems is in early talks to buy Weniusek Systems for about $23.3 million. The Ralax launch date is October 4, and nothing goes to the press before then.